I first saw this sculpture on Colin Cowie website...its in his home. You know Colin. The guy that does the parties and thangs for the Gran Boo Paa Oprah. Yerrrp...thas him. Here it is in the background. I always admired it...but had no information regarding it.
After researching I came to know that this metal artwork was crafted by Curtis Jere in the 1970s. These pieces are quite expensive. Ebay and 1st Dibs retails them for upwards of $3,500 - 5000. Jonathan Adler retails them for around $1700. Im sure if I look around I may be able to find it in a unsuspected shop. Until then, I may have to sell a kidney for this. Hey one is all I need.

Check eBay and craigslist for MUCH better deals on C. Jere metal wall art. I found one that a guy in Oklahoma City had been storing on the wall in his commercial metal shop, and I got it for $65. It needed to be restored, and I had to drive 3 hours to get there, but it was well worth the time and effort. I may be mistaken, but I think he had a "Raindrops" that he was selling for a good bit more...but definitely not as much as 1stDibs.
